2008 Women's Soccer Roster

5 Amanda Prawat

  • Position Forward
  • Height 5-6
  • Class Senior
  • Highschool Oregon
  • Hometown Oregon, Wis.

Biography

2007: Earned first-team all-WIAC and second-team all-region honors by NSCAA and d3kicks.com…Led the WIAC with 26 goals…Scored 4 goals in a 6-1 win at home vs. River Falls…Scored 7 points in a 5-1 win vs. UW-Oshkosh…Named WIAC offensive player of the week for Oct. 8-14…Scored 17 goals over an eight game stretch from 10/13 to 11/10.

2006: Earned first-team all-WIAC and second-team all-region honors...Scored 18 goals in 15 matches before missing the final three contests with an injury...Team was 9-0-2 when scoring a goal and 1-3 when failing to score...Set single-match school records with five goals and 11 points in win over UW-Stout, earning WIAC offensive player of the week and D3kicks.com team of the week honors...Had nine goals and two assists in her last three matches before injury, notching two goals against both Gustavus Adolphus and St. Norbert...Scored the team’s first two goals against Carroll...Notched a goal and two assists in wins over St. Thomas and UW-Superior.

2005: Led team and ranked second in WIAC in scoring while starting every match as a freshman...Named first-team all-WIAC and third-team all-region...Scored her 12 goals over nine different matches...Tallied goal with 21 seconds left in first sudden death overtime to beat UW-Stout...Scored two goals 4:06 apart in the first 10 minutes of eventual win over UW-Whitewater...Notched a goal with less than eight minutes left to force a 2-2 tie with conference champion UW-Eau Claire...Scored 2:18 into match of eventual tie with UW-La Crosse...Recorded two goals and an assist in win at Lawrence.

HIGH SCHOOL: Conference Co-Player of the Year and an all-state selection as a senior... First-team all-conference as a junior and senior, honorable mention all-conference as a freshman and sophomore...Member of a conference championship team in 2005 and a regional championship team in 2003...Earned four varsity letters in soccer and two in basketball...Honor roll student.

PERSONAL: Major is Sociology...Volunteers for the Salvation Army and the American Red Cross.
